Microsoft revealed that 92% of all on-premises Microsoft Exchange servers exposed online affected by the ProxyLogon vulnerabilities are now patched. On March 2nd, Microsoft released emergency out-of-band security updates that address four zero-day issues collectively tracked as ProxyLogon (CVE-2021-26855, CVE-2021-26857, CVE-2021-26858, and CVE-2021-27065) in all supported Microsoft Exchange versions that are actively exploited in the wild. This week, IoT company Sierra Wireless disclosed a ransomware attack that hit its internal IT systems on March 20 and disrupted its production. Sierra Wireless is a Canadian multinational wireless communications equipment designer and manufacturer headquartered in Richmond, British Columbia, Canada.
